Benefits of Kitty Laser Toys

  1. Stimulating Physical Activity: Laser toys encourage cats to chase and pounce, providing much-needed exercise for indoor felines.
  2. Mental Stimulation: The unpredictable movements of the laser beam challenge cats' minds and keep them engaged.
  3. Stress Reduction: Playtime with a laser toy can help reduce stress and anxiety in cats, promoting a sense of well-being.
  4. Bonding Opportunity: Using a laser toy with your cat can strengthen the bond between you and your feline friend.

Safety Considerations

While laser toys provide numerous benefits, it is crucial to prioritize safety:

  1. Avoid Shining Directly into Eyes: Never point the laser directly into your cat's eyes, as this can cause permanent damage.
  2. Limit Playtime: Excessive playtime with laser toys can lead to frustration and hyperactivity in cats.
  3. Provide Physical Toys: Laser toys should not replace traditional physical toys, which are essential for providing additional sensory stimulation.

How to Use Kitty Laser Toys Effectively

  1. Start Slowly: Begin with short play sessions and gradually increase the duration over time.
  2. Use a Random Pattern: Move the laser beam in unpredictable patterns to keep your cat engaged and prevent boredom.
  3. Allow for Breaks: Give your cat plenty of breaks during playtime to avoid overexcitement.
  4. Reward Your Cat: End each playtime session with a treat or a cuddle to reinforce positive behavior.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How often should I play with my cat using a laser toy?
A: Limit play sessions to 5-10 minutes at a time, several times a week.

Q: Can I use a laser toy with my kitten?
A: Yes, but supervise kittens closely during playtime to ensure safety.

Q: What are some signs that I am using a laser toy too much?
A: Excessive chasing, panting, or hyperactivity may indicate overexcitement.

Q: Can laser toys cause seizures in cats?
A: No, there is no evidence that laser toys can trigger seizures in cats.

Q: Is it okay to point the laser at my cat's face?
A: Never point the laser directly into your cat's eyes, as this can cause permanent damage.

Q: What other toys can I use to enrich my cat's environment?
A: Interactive puzzles, catnip toys, and scratching posts are excellent options.
